What is a Junior Python Developer job?

A Junior Python Developer is an entry-level software developer who specializes in writing, testing, and maintaining code using the Python programming language. They typically work under the guidance of senior developers and assist in building applications, fixing bugs, and improving performance. Their responsibilities may include writing scripts, working with databases, and integrating third-party services. Strong problem-solving skills, knowledge of Python frameworks like Django or Flask, and familiarity with version control systems like Git are often required. Junior developers are expected to learn quickly and contribute to the development team while gaining hands-on experience.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Junior Python Developer position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Junior Python Developer, you need a solid foundation in Python programming, an understanding of computer science fundamentals, and often a relevant degree or coursework. Familiarity with version control systems like Git, basic experience with web frameworks such as Flask or Django, and knowledge of databases are commonly expected, while certifications like PCEP can be advantageous. Attention to detail, a willingness to learn, effective problem-solving, and strong communication skills are essential soft skills for this role. These competencies ensure you can contribute efficiently to software development projects, adapt to new challenges, and collaborate well within a development team.

What are the typical daily responsibilities of a Junior Python Developer?

As a Junior Python Developer, your daily tasks may include writing and testing code, fixing bugs, and participating in code reviews alongside more experienced developers. You'll often work on modules or features under the guidance of senior team members, attend stand-up meetings, and update project documentation as needed. Collaboration with frontend developers, QA testers, and project managers is common, especially when integrating systems or implementing new features. Over time, you can expect to take on more complex tasks and gradually build your expertise through mentorship and hands-on project work.

Job Summary
Aretum is seeking a skilled and motivated Senior Python Developer. As a Senior Python Developer, you will assist in leading the integration of a custom application with other client based systems.
Due to the nature of our work as a federal consulting organization, employees may be expected to handle Controlled Unclassified Information (CUI) and must adhere to applicable safeguarding and compliance requirements.
Responsibilities
  • Work cross-functionally in an Agile environment
  • Build FastAPIs for the display of content
  • Create microservices
  • Work on front-end and back-end code
  • Mentor peers and junior developers in Python design
  • Build ETL processes
  • Work in a highly collaborative environment
  • Juggle multiple tasks at once
  • Work independently and collaboratively as needed
  • Utilize interpersonal skills and strong communication skills
  • Work directly with the Project Manager to support emerging client needs

Requirements
  • 8+ years of solid Python development experience
  • 8+ years of overall (OOP) programming experience
  • Bachelor's Degree (or 2 additional years of experience)
  • API development and integration experience
  • Experience with Microservices
  • Experience with JavaScript and JQuery
  • Experience with Search engines, such as Solr or Elasticsearch
  • Experience designing and developing enterprise Web and Search systems
  • Experience with enterprise database technologies, such as Postgres and MySQL
  • Experience building and managing container technologies such as Docker, Podman, Kubernetes, etc.
  • Comfortable with working with open source-based solutions
  • Familiar with enterprise use of Python
  • Expert in continuous integration/continuous delivery solutions
  • Experience with large-scale AWS based solutions and Terraform
  • Agile environment experience
